I've got this card , and I'm trying to get my nds backups to run.

I've got a New 3DS that has been working with CFW since I put it on about half a year ago.

Whenever I launch this icon: , the screen goes black, flashes white for about a second, and then goes black for good.

I went to r4ids.cn and downloaded the kernel next to the image of my card. I've got that on the sd card inside the R4, but nothing's changed.

I downloaded the latest firmware on that same page and put Launcher.dat in the root of that same sd card, but nothing's changed.

fwiw, I'm on sysmenu 11.6.0-39U.

Am I missing something here?

The latest Wood kernel from r4ids.cn should be all you need. I have (almost) the same flashcard and it sounds like it's getting halfway there (The Gold 3DS Plus uses the same icon and kernel). the screen going black then white is expected, but instead of going black after you should be loading into the menu. Try testing your sd card with H2testw. Alternatively, if you have a spare microsd laying around, format it properly and throw the kernel on it and see what happens.

I reviewed the instructions I followed for getting the CFW on my device, and it clearly states that you will no longer be able to use the R4 card for DS games afterwards.

Is there any way to restore it?
 
go to 3ds. hacks. guide/installing-boot9strap-(ntrboot) (Remove spaces)
Go to Section V.
theres a tutorial on it
